The HMX34AG31023-N adjustable frequency drive from Eaton Cutler-Hammer is engineered for effective motor control in industrial applications. Rated for 3-phase AC voltage, it can handle a substantial current of 310 amps, providing outstanding output power of 250 horsepower. This drive operates at a frequency of 320 Hz, ensuring high efficiency for demanding tasks.
Designed with modern technology, this unit is microprocessor-controlled, which enhances its precision in performance management. The input voltage specification stands at 480V AC, making it compatible with various setups. The drive incorporates DC injection braking capabilities, allowing for quick deceleration of the motor, thereby enhancing operational safety and efficiency.
With a pressure rating stretching from 0 to 200 PSI, it is applicable in a variety of environments. Additionally, the circuit boards are built to resist corrosion, ensuring durability in harsh conditions. The drive also supports sensorless vector control, facilitating improved torque management without requiring a feedback device, functioning efficiently in open-loop configurations. Furthermore, BACnet compatibility allows for straightforward integration into building automation systems, offering versatility in control and monitoring functionalities.
